I almost made a mistake of trying to see what LSBF has to offer. I contacted the campus to learn about their program and was given a personal advisor who responded to my queries very promptly until I inquired who validates and accredits the degrees. He mentioned it was the University of Wales. I knew from my googling around that the University of Wales has been abolished (Oct 2011) due to numerous scandals and have effectively withdrawn all its accreditations!!! I asked him what happens now, and lo and behold, the silence treatment!! Beware - before its too late!!!

The London School of Business and Finance Global MBA now has validation. After the closure of the University of Wales it's now offering the London Met MBA (http://www.londonmet.ac.uk/pgprospectus/courses/master-of-business-administration.cfm) at a 17% premium (http://www.lsbf.org.uk/students/fees-funding.html).
LSBF has greater marketing resources, of course. But which folk here would rather study at London Met rather than at LSBF?
